中文摘要

隨著全球化的衝擊、資訊科技的快速發展、知識經濟時代的變遷、公民多元化的需求與選擇等因素,促使公共事務的複雜化與多元化,在這種迅速變遷與多元的環境中,官僚組織的運作方式已經無法滿足知識經濟時代的需求。由政府與非政府組織、國際與國內、中央與地方以及民間社會各階層、各種力量結合的網絡組織應運而生。如同官僚組織是工業經濟時代出現的產物,網絡組織的出現是知識經濟時代全球化潮流下的產物。這種政府與民間組織之間的多元互動的網絡關係,由於主要的互動基礎不在於權威,而是資訊、知識、人力資源與技術的交流,同時政府扮演的角色已由直接提供公共服務轉變為公共價值的產生或催生者,也因而使得公共網絡在管理與績效評估方式上與層級節制組織明顯不同,因而如何有效管理網絡以創造公共價值,以及網絡運作的績效評估成為公共管理者要思考的議題。有鑑於公共網絡或網絡式組織對於政策制定與執行的影響力增加,公共網絡管理者面對不同於傳統單一官僚組織的管理問題與權力運作方式,有必要發展相關議題的討論。本文將針對公共網絡的形成背景、意涵、型態、管理方式與績效評估逐一探討。本文對於網絡類型的觀點,是採取Robert Agranoff的觀點,將網絡根據參與者之間的互動過程與其所欲達到的目的,區分為四種主要的類型,資訊網絡、發展網絡、外展網絡、行動網絡。至於網絡的管理績效評估可從互動結果、互動過程與網絡管理能力三個面向評估,互動結果的標準也包括事後滿意度、雙贏或多贏標準;互動過程則著重在互動過程的品質與決策民主;網絡管理者能力的評估包括對於網絡互動進度、成本的掌握,非政府組織提供資訊可信度的判斷、對於參與者遵守互動規則的掌控。  由於目前對於網絡管理的評估仍以理論建構為主,實務經驗的累積仍偏少,雖然在衡量績效時,評估者多會利用不同形式的指標,惟指標的建構需輔以質化與量化的研究途徑,因而本文將於後續研究發展指標建構與測量途徑來探討網絡管理的績效。

英文摘要

  Historically governments have collaborated extensively with private firms, associations, and charitable organizations to accomplish public goals and deliver public services. The rise of government by network represents the confluence of several influential trends that are altering the shape of public sectors worldwide. There are globalization trend, impact of digital revolution, transformation of bureaucratic organization perspectives, growth of the third-party governments, rise of joined-up governments and various consumer demands. As government relies more and more on third parties to deliver services, its management performance depends ever more on its ability to mange partnerships and to hold its partners accountable.The major objective in this paper is to discuss the nature of theoretical perspectives of public network and its management performance management. Thus, the paper is divided into four major parts. Part one explains why public network or network government is on the rise. Part two discusses the origins and concept of public network and then compares differences of bureaucracies and network. Then, part three examines the characteristics and values of concepts of network; the different types of public networks; the possible strategies for network management, and the problem of network management evaluation. Finally, the author presents some conclusions and policy recommendations. Indeed, there are very few places for public officers to turn to learn more about managing public networks. More specifically, it is more important to learn how to manage a government composed more and more of networks instead of people and resources.
